WHO AM I
Fred is a graduate of Omaha North High School. After high school, Fred entered the US Air Force and returned to Omaha a Sergeant. He earned his bachelor’s degree in psychology & sociology through UNO’s Bootstrapping Program. After he received his undergraduate degree, he entered the graduate program at UNO in Guidance & Counseling. After completing 24 hours, he was accepted into Creighton University Law School and earned his Juris Doctorate. He has lived in the District with his wife Teresa for over 40 years and they have three children.

MISSION STATEMENT
A BRIGHTER FUTURE FOR NORTH OMAHA
District 11 is threatened by voter suppression initiatives. Every year for the last eight years, a voter ID law has been proposed. Voter suppression limits our voice, it undermines democracy. Rather than suppressing voters, we should find ways to encourage people to be involved in the political process and vote. I will propose legislation that makes it easier for people to register and vote.
